Version 4.2.0
Intent Architect V4.2.0 comes with several highly anticipated features, many of which are direct requests from yourselves, the users. This release also comes with several "groundwork" features that we've added to support future enhancements and capabilities. Please share your thoughts and feedback on this release with our team.
Note
Version 4.2.0 is backward compatible with 4.1.x of Intent Architect. However, upgrading to the latest modules that require 4.2.0 may cause issues if the solution is then opened again in 4.1.x or earlier. We therefore recommend that teams officially upgrade their modules once all members are using 4.2.0.
Highlights in 4.2.0
C# code management instruction deviation tracking
It can be useful to know which files may not be following the architecture which your installed Modules normally generates. Intent Architect can now track these "Deviations" and shows them on a new screen during Software Factory execution:
Note
At this time deviation tracking is only supported for C# files and requires the Intent.OutputManager.RoslynWeaver
module, at version 4.6.0
or later, to be installed.
Selecting the "Compare with Template" context menu option, or simply double-clicking a deviation, will open a diff comparing the unmerged template output (left) with the current file (right):
It is possible to immediately remove deviations by updating content in the right pane and saving it which will trigger a "re-merging" of the file by the Software Factory.
Otherwise, deviations can be approved and have notes added to them, for more information refer to the About Software Factory Execution article.
Edits to staged changes will now be applied
When looking at a diff of a staged file change, it is now possible to edit and save the right-pane. When any edit is saved, the Software Factory will re-apply code merging and save the updated staged changes when the pending Software Factory changes are applied with the "Apply" button.
Syntax Highlighting and Ctrl + Click
Navigation
As part of our strategy to continuously enhance the designers into highly efficient and productive modeling systems, we've enabled syntax highlighting of the display text for each element in the tree-view designers. Users can navigate to types directly by using the Ctrl + Click
shortcut.
Note
This feature has base implementations build into 4.2.0, but will require the latest designer modules (e.g. Intent.Modelers.Domain
version 3.7.0
, and Intent.Modelers.Services
version 3.6.0
) to be fully utilized.
Example syntax highlighting in dark mode.
For those users who are interested in the configurability of the syntax highlighting as part of Module Building, the Display Text Function
of Element Settings now also allows the return of an object array with the display parts and their configuration. It's also worth noting that there is a default mode which will highlight type-references in cases where the Display Text Function
has not been set.
const result = [
{ text: `${ name }${ genericTypes }`, cssClass: "muted" },
{ text: ': ', cssClass: "annotation" },
{ text: typeReference.display, cssClass: "typeref", targetId: typeReference.typeId }; // navigate to type-reference through Ctrl + Click
];
return result;
An example Display Text Function
implementation.
The currently available cssClass
options are keyword
, typeref
, muted
and annotation
. Users can also simply set a color
field if they wish to customize the color completely.
Triggerable Module Tasks
The Module Tasks feature aims to lay the groundwork for a whole avenue of powerful new features and capabilities in the platform. Simply put, Module Tasks are discoverable execution points that can be created inside of the .NET DLL of a Module. These executables can then be triggered via JavaScript in the Designer Scripting.
To give a simple example, the following class can be added anywhere inside of an installed Module:
public class ExampleModuleTask : IModuleTask
{
public string TaskTypeId { get; } = "Example Task Id";
public string TaskTypeName { get; } = "Example Task Name";
public int Order { get; } = 0;
public string Execute(params string[] args)
{
foreach (var arg in args)
{
Logging.Log.Info("ARG: " + arg);
}
return JsonSerializer.Serialize(new[] { "Response Example 1", "Response Example 2" });
}
}
This Module Task can then be triggered via a JS Designer Script (e.g. from a context menu option):
const result = await executeModuleTask("Example Task Id", "Example Arg 1", "Example Arg 2");
console.warn(result);
When called, this will lead to the following output in the Task Output Console:
The script causes the Module Task Agent to initialize and then execute the
Example Task Id
Module Task inside the module, returning our response from above and logging it to the console as a warning.
Where can this be used? Module Tasks allow developers to plug additional functionality into the platform and leverage the full power of .NET in doing so. This versatile option promises to enable developers to extend designers in a way that was previously impossible. Example Module Tasks that are being planned by the Intent Architect team range from Domain imports from databases, Service imports from Open API documents, and integration with AI services.
Configurable Dynamic Forms for Designer Scripting
When executing Designer Scripts it's often a requirement to prompt the user to provide some additional information, which can then be used to determine the precise behaviour of the script in execution. The Dynamic Forms feature, now available in 4.2.0, offers this functionality in a simple, configurable format.
As a simple example, the following script can be executed from any manual or automatic trigger within the designer:
let result = await dialogService.openForm({
title: "Example Form",
fields: [{
id: "text",
label: "Text",
fieldType:"text",
placeholder: "Enter your text",
hint: "This is an example hint for this text"
},
{
id: "checkbox",
label: "Checkbox",
fieldType:"checkbox",
value: "true", // sets the default
hint: "This is an example hint for this checkbox"
},
{
id: "select",
label: "Select Option",
fieldType:"select",
selectOptions: [{ id: "1", description: "Test 1" }, { id: "2", description: "Test 2" }],
value: "1",
hint: "This is an example hint for this selection"
}]
});
console.warn(result);
The result is a form in a dialog, which would appear as follows:
If the user then clicks Done
, the output console will log the result as a warning:
Contextual Popovers in Designer Diagrams
Creating an information rich diagram that is also not overwhelming requires that some information be hidden but easily visible if needed. This is the rationale behind the Contextual Popovers in the designers, which is an "experimental" feature, subject to feedback from users.
In this release we've included the source package that owns the element in the diagram. This allows the user to easily understand the source of the element, especially in cases where metadata is shared between applications. To view this information, the user simply needs to hover over the element with their mouse curser while holding down the Alt
key.
The other "experimental" aspect of this feature is the inline popover of stereotype settings. This is triggered by clicking on the icon in the diagram, which loads the popover to the right of the stereotype.
Other Improvements in 4.2.0
- Intent Architect will now give the option to save any unsaved Designer changes when trying to close it or return to the home screen from a Solution.
- Intent Architect has been upgraded to internally run using .NET 8. This allows the Software Factory to now support modules which are compiled to target any framework supported by .NET 8.
- The module installation and upgrade system will now only check the dependency graph for modules or dependencies of modules being installed, whereas before it would also check the dependency graph of all already installed modules. This substantially improves the performance and robustness of the module installation process.
- On Create Application screens you can now click anywhere on a component "tile" to check/uncheck it whereas before you would have have to click on the checkbox itself.
